Geology / description

The cliffs fill a chasm of the Waldkirchen Fault, a geological fault zone in the area of Zschopau . This can be traced in a south-easterly direction. Quartz blocks and stones can sometimes be found in the fields. The predominant type of rock is quartz combined with mica schist . The occasional occurrence of iron ore oxides was the reason for occasional mining attempts.

The cliffs can be reached via a hiking trail from Dittmannsdorf to Witzschdorf . From these you can see the center of Dittmannsdorf with its church.
